Rhodo, North Carolina
Rhodo is an unincorporated community in Cherokee County, North Carolina, United States. A post office operated there from 1906 to 1916. The name Rhodo is thought to come from a mispronunciation of "raw dough," describing biscuits at a local inn. It sits at about 35.2175° N, 83.7522° W.
